Angelo Soto-Centeno’s field biology helps us understand how global changes — including natural and anthropogenic changes in temperature and habitats — affect bat populations, especially in the insular Caribbean. His work helps us anticipate and understand environmental challenges that will influence the survival and conservation of bats and other terrestrial vertebrates. 

Soto-Centeno integrates approaches and insights from many fields, including genomics, natural history, paleontology and species-distribution modeling, to better understand Caribbean bats and the environments in which they live. Mammals on Caribbean islands experienced high rates of extinction since the Last Glacial Maximum, a time when global ice sheets changed Earth and its climate systems. Soto-Centeno’s research suggests that although most bat species survived major climate changes associated with the end of the last glaciation, most extinctions occurred in recent millennia when human activity was high, and climate and vegetation were similar to what we see today. His results, alongside those from other studies, suggest the effects of these multiple factors combined to drive species loss.
